Trader Craze Over Pro Shares UltraPro QQQ

In the last eight days, ProShares UltraPro QQQ (TQQQ) ETF attracted more than $1.5 billion. TQQQ has become sought-after by day traders, despite its risks as a highly leveraged product.

Although Potentially Lucrative, Oil ETFs Carry Extreme Risk

So far this year, leveraged oil funds have been among the top-performing exchange-traded funds (ETFs) of 2019. Some examples of the most lucrative ETFs include the Velocity-Shares 3X Long Crude Oil exchange-traded note, which is up 89% this year and the United States 3X Oil Fund, which is up 88%.
